Output 374032a17f11846363e53df47384dfd6b9cd380cb8f83964558153d132287458:3

value
126765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d721f69951c9ed2196440600e42c06e17be5f3 OP_EQUAL
address
3PC2SJaEPYwGrykmVe92D9avGM6VbXcZ2G
transaction
374032a17f11846363e53df47384dfd6b9cd380cb8f83964558153d132287458
confirmations
262699
spent
true